Dulce is a comedian living in Los Angeles. Dulce Sloan28 Jul, 2016 in Cast / Crew by Loren (updated 3020 days ago)
Michael is a writer living in Cleveland. Michael Stutz28 Jul, 2016 in Cast / Crew by Loren (updated 2978 days ago)